Molina Healthcare is a FORTUNE 500 company that is focused exclusively on government-sponsored health care programs for families and individuals who qualify for government sponsored health care. Molina Healthcare contracts with state governments and serves as a health plan providing a wide range of quality health care services to families and individuals. Molina Healthcare offers health plans in Arizona, California, Florida, Idaho, Illinois, Kentucky, Massachusetts, Michigan, Mississippi, Nevada, New Mexico, New York, Ohio, South Carolina, Texas, Utah, Virginia, Washington and Wisconsin. Molina also offers a Medicare product and has been selected in several states to participate in duals demonstration projects to manage the care for those eligible for both Medicaid and Medicare.

Job description

JOB DESCRIPTION Job Summary

Provides senior level support for the creation of content for Molina request for proposals (RFPs).  Responsible for developing, writing, and revising response focused, compelling, and technically accurate content for government sponsored managed care programs or health care related areas to produce a fully compliant and responsive winning proposal.  Ensures that the content complies with each RFP requirement and accurately translates technical knowledge and requirements into clear, concise communications, while emphasizing Molina’s business value.

 

Essential Job Duties

• Maintains and continually enhances knowledge of Molina, government-sponsored health care programs, and the RFP process to create responses that accurately represent business capabilities.
• Demonstrates subject matter expertise in functional area(s) or topics in order to inform the development of responses.
• Reviews RFPs and related documents furnished by the procuring agency; analyzes RFP to understand and capture specific operational, administrative and proposal requirements.
• Interviews applicable stakeholders in business functions throughout the organization to determine operational approach to satisfy the requirements of the RFP.
• Researches and gathers source information to determine the information needed for RFP or capture strategy; contributes ideas regarding business solutions based on own ideas, experience and research.
• Prepares concise, thoughtful, and accurate written responses and assembles supporting documentation for each assigned area, within style guide requirements and in accordance with RFP guidelines and timeline.
• Develops strong working relationships and collaborates with subject matter experts (SMEs) to draft substantive and persuasive responses for RFPs or requests for information (RFIs), including writing new content, performing independent research, editing, and working with a graphic artist and data analyst to create charts/illustrations.
• Ensures RFP responses are structured and organized in a compliant manner with appropriate headers, sub headers and details.
• Executes tasks independently and reliably to achieve business goals to win, expand, and retain business.
• Meets tight timelines, completes multiple revisions of proposal sections, and ensures that sections maintain a consistent tone or voice.
• Participates in individual and group proposal review sessions with senior leadership and other key individuals; incorporates changes and improvements to proposals.
• Presents information to, and effectively communicates with business leadership and other key stakeholders.
